Temperature
Polyurethane coatings have a specific viscosity range that is ideal for application. When the temperature is too low, the coating becomes too viscous, making it difficult for the paint brush to hold and release it evenly. Conversely, when the temperature is too high, the coating becomes too thin, leading to uneven application and potential drips.

Humidity
Humidity is another critical factor affecting paint brush performance when handling polyurethane coatings. High humidity can lead to a sticky or tacky coating, making it difficult for the paint brush to release evenly. On the other hand, low humidity can cause the coating to dry too quickly, leading to uneven application and potential drips.
- Relative Humidity: It’s recommended to work with polyurethane coatings within a relative humidity range of 40% to 60%.
